Transaction 34fdf602f24fbf8aee7ebe3453ec44bf8f21bd1ee95d4ee1d4449a22cd92cef7

1 Input
1 Outputs
  • 34fdf602f24fbf8aee7ebe3453ec44bf8f21bd1ee95d4ee1d4449a22cd92cef7:0
  • value  7022887
    address  32g8yhD7Y1XK7d3xpNCpCGCxpgjMfSnSfb